has any rebuilt a transmission on a 350 , after sitting all winter I did some work with the 350 this weekend and started to hear a noise in reverse the 350 stopped and i could not sift it out of gear,
it has a reverser and it was making a winding noise in when in reverse,
while moving forward it stopped, unable to sift it in to neutral on the transmission gear sift , I did have to add oil to transmission and then I was able to get it moving again It was stuck on a hill when i added the oil.
the 350 after that worked fine for about one hour then started to here like a bearing noise it got stuck again and after shifting it back and fourth it started to move so i parked it and now thinking i broke something in the transmission. any one have any ideas??

well after taking it apart it looks like I will have to get the following parts :
1. transmission input shaft with new bearings( the rear bearings broke apart took a few gears with it. t23653 shaft & jd8187 bearing &jd8225 bearing cup
2.2nd and reverse speed gear t16326
plus a few small other things that I found wrong that need to be fix.
so far it took 6 hours to take apart. the only thing left is to remove the transmission form the machine and that I need help with, so I to wait til May to get this done.
will post more pictures when that happens.
